JKMo (Full Name: Bello Babatude Paul) is a Nigerian gospel singer, songwriter, and percussionist. His Gospel/Inspirational music brilliantly cuts across different genres. He is best known for all-time emerging hits like No One Like You, Grateful Hearts, Awimayehun, Bow Before Your Throne and more. He is the founder and owner of the record label Just Keep Moving Music - A perfoming music group company on general music and sound services. His record label got fully into the music industry with specifications on inspiration and entertainment genres in 2018 at the produced of his first album "Grateful Heart" - A five track inspirational album and praise medley facilitated by Windvoice Records, House of Beats and Oniks Records. The management proficiencies being perform in his record label under his leadership can not be separated from his education background. He holds his first degree in B,Sc (Hons) Banking and Finance. Meanwhile, his passion to understand the arithmetics of human science and institutional behavior explained why he identify to have a second degree in B,Ed (Hons) Social Studies Education, Federal University of Abuja respectively. He also have proficiency diploma certificate on General Management, Formazione Business School, Nigeria. He hails from the north central region of Nigeria, Kogi State, Okehi, Obangede; Ebira by tribe. Born and bred up in Agege, Lagos State. Been that he spent his childhood age in the South West Region of Nigeria, his music language is conversant with Western English and Yoruba speaking languages. However, having some of his song lyrics in his father tongue (Ebira). He is a believer, and member of the band group of Dayspring Bible Church Int'l Inc, Headquater, Abuja.
